In "My Player" mode, they have a section called records which contains all the various records for Game, Season, Career. Well, it took me a while to realize it but the single season home-run leader is Mark McGwire with 70 HR. Barry Bonds has been completely eliminated from the history books. Before you chime in with Bonds' history with the MLBPA and various licensing; baseball records and statistics are facts and fall within the public domain. No likeness of Bonds is used, it's simply the record books. There's a reason why facts can't be "owned" and "sold/licensed" and that's to prevent history from being rewritten.
I just find this to be very strange considering that they were well within their legal rights to have Barry Bonds as the single season HR champ.
